Subject: Matchbox cut-over done — GC pauses tamed

Hi Rena,

Quick recap for your review: we finished moving the Matchbox matching service to the new runtime last night. The old collector was hitting 800 ms stop-the-world pauses during peak matching, which occasionally tripped the auth token refresh window — that's the security angle you flagged. New pauses sit under 15 ms, and we added pause-duration alerts. No incidents during cut-over. The service now boots with the following configuration.

service settings:
ralael:
  pin: 7453
  tenant: zorath
  seal: seal_087806e4
  metrics_host: metrics.ralael.paliqworks.example
  standby_team: fraath
  escalation: praok-istiel
  nonce: 10e083

## Deployment

Welcome aboard! Before you deploy Larkmill anywhere, know that it talks to the Quillbase pricing API upstream, and that API falls over more often than we'd like. So we wrap every call in a circuit breaker: after a run of failures it opens, requests short-circuit to cached prices, and after a cooldown it half-opens to probe. Don't disable it in staging — we test the breaker paths there on purpose. When you provision a new environment, set the breaker configuration to these values.

deployment values, kagug-bagef:
wenius:
  pin: 8006
  tenant: tameth
  seal: seal_6cc08e04
  metrics_host: metrics.wenius.torvaworks.corp
  standby_team: jormir
  escalation: julvan-istius
  nonce: a127de

**Q: How does FeedGate Validator store its signing credentials?**

FeedGate checks podcast RSS feeds against the Pondrel schema and signs validation reports with a local key. The key vault is encrypted at rest and unlocked only during report generation. If the vault becomes inaccessible, operators restore it using the recovery passphrase shown below.

strongbox words: druvan-lamys-eliius-jorax-istox-soreth-ulays-gilix-ralix-oliiel-norwyn-casvan-praius